This refers to the inspection conducted by Messrs. S. Dean, M. Aneshansley, and
G. L. Constable of this office covering the period of December 15-19, 1980,
of activities authorized by NRC Facility Operating License Nos. DPR-51
and NPF-6 of the Arkansas Nuclear One, Units 1 and 2, and to discussion of
the findings by the inspectors with members of your staff at the conclusion
of each segment of the inspection.
Areas examined during the inspection and our findings are discussed in the
enclosed inspection report. Within these areas, the inspection consisted of
selective examination of procedures and representative records, interviews
with personnel, and observations by the inspectors.
Within the scope of this inspection, no violations or deviations were identified.
